There are 5 ways to get from Deva to Oradea by bus, train, night train,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us via Ștei
best- Take the bus from Deva to Șteibus
- Take the bus from Ștei to Oradea Autogara OTL Nufaruibus
4h 56m$11–16Bus
cheapest- Take the bus from Deva to Oradeabus
5h 10m$10–19Train
- Take the train from Deva to Aradtrain Simeria - Arad / ...
- Take the train from Arad to Oradeatrain Timişoara Nord - Oradea / ...
6h 7m$29–33Night train
- Take the night train from Deva to Oradeanighttrain Constanţa - Oradea
5h 12m$26–29Drive 185.4 km
- Drive from Deva to Oradeacar 185.4 km
3h 24m$30–43
Deva to Oradea by train
Questions & Answers
The cheapest way to get from Deva to Oradea is to bus via Ștei which costs $11 - $17 and takes 4h 56m.
The fastest way to get from Deva to Oradea is to drive which takes 3h 24m and costs $29 - $45.
Yes, there is a direct bus departing from Deva and arriving at Oradea. Services depart twice daily, and operate every day. The journey takes approximately 5h 10m.
Yes, there is an overnight train departing from Deva and arriving at Oradea. This train operates every day. The journey takes approximately 5h 12m.
The distance between Deva and Oradea is 191 km. The road distance is 185.4 km.
The best way to get from Deva to Oradea without a car is to bus via Ștei which takes 4h 56m and costs $11 - $17.
It takes approximately 4h 56m to get from Deva to Oradea, including transfers.
Deva to Oradea bus services, operated by Autogenn, depart from Deva station.
Deva to Oradea train services, operated by Romanian Railways (CFR), depart from Deva station.
The best way to get from Deva to Oradea is to bus via Ștei which takes 4h 56m and costs $11 - $17. Alternatively, you can train, which costs $29 - $33 and takes 6h 7m.
What companies run services between Deva, Romania and Oradea, Romania?
You can take a bus from Deva to Oradea Autogara OTL Nufarui via Ștei in around 4h 56m. Alternatively, you can take a train from Deva to Oradea via Arad in around 6h 7m.
- Phone
- 0219521
- petitii@cfrcalatori.ro
- Website
- cfrcalatori.ro
Train from Deva to Arad
- Ave. Duration
- 2h 42m
- Frequency
- Every 4 hours
- Estimated price
- $16–18
- Website
- https://www.cfrcalatori.ro/en/
Train from Arad to Oradea
- Ave. Duration
- 2h 25m
- Frequency
- Every 4 hours
- Estimated price
- $13–15
- Website
- https://www.cfrcalatori.ro/en/
Night train from Deva to Oradea
- Ave. Duration
- 5h 12m
- Frequency
- Once daily
- Estimated price
- $26–29
- Website
- https://www.cfrcalatori.ro/en/
- Phone
- 0259 471 690
- Website
- autogenn.ro
Bus from Deva to Ștei
- Ave. Duration
- 2h 49m
- Frequency
- Twice daily
- Estimated price
- $6–9
- Schedules at
- autogenn.ro
Bus from Deva to Oradea
- Ave. Duration
- 5h 10m
- Frequency
- Twice daily
- Estimated price
- $10–19
- Schedules at
- autogenn.ro
- Phone
- +40-260-606343
- Website
- cento.ro
Bus from Ștei to Oradea Autogara OTL Nufarui
- Ave. Duration
- 1h 30m
- Frequency
- Hourly
- Estimated price
- $5–8
- Schedules at
- cento.ro
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including French strikes 2018: What are my alternative transport options?, Travel Insider: Top Japan travel tips by Beatrix Holland, and How to get from Stansted Airport into central London - to help you get the most out of your next trip.
More Questions & Answers
Deva to Oradea bus services, operated by Autogenn, arrive at Ștei station.
Deva to Oradea train services, operated by Romanian Railways (CFR), arrive at Arad station.
Yes, the driving distance between Deva to Oradea is 185 km. It takes approximately 3h 24m to drive from Deva to Oradea.
There are 964+ hotels available in Oradea.













